RSH配置(集群中的每台機器執行以下操作)
1.因SUSE LINUX不自帶RSH-SERVER服務,所以首先要去從www.rpmfind.net 下載rsh-server服務的RPM包。
然後切換到ROOT用戶進行安裝對應的文件rpm –ivh rsh-server-0.17-15mdk.x86_64.rpm
2.配置/etc/hosts,確認機群中每台機器都有三個相同的文件 /etc/hosts /etc/hosts.equiv /root/.rhosts
3.編輯/etc/securetty 文件 添加 rsh rexec rlogin 三個服務
4.編輯/etc/xinetd.d/rexec 、rlogin 、rsh 三個服務,將“ disable = YES ”改成“ disable = NO ”,需要去掉或者注釋掉
5.重啟服務 service xinetd restart
6.服務重啟成功後,測試RSH NODEX,可以進入。
7.配置互信任關系
首先, 分別在 2個節點執行以下命令
mkdir ~/.ssh
chmod 700 ~/.ssh
ssh-keygen -t rsa
ssh-keygen -t dsa
然後,在節點 dbtest1 執行以下命令
c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ys
cat ~/.ssh/id_dsa.pub >> ~/.ssh/authorized_keys
ssh dbtest2 c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ys
ssh dbtest2 cat ~/.ssh/id_dsa.pub >> ~/.ssh/authorized_keys
scp ~/.ssh/authorized_keys dbtest2:~/.ssh/authorized_keys